A sex offender is arrested for allegedly peeping in a 12-year-old's room.

Evansville police were called to a home on SE 1st Street to investigate a prowler.

The resident told police his daughter woke up in the middle of the night for the previous three nights to find a man looking in her window.

Later that night, police were called back to the home when the resident told dispatchers he caught the suspect in the act.

Police approached Antonio Barker.
When asked why he was on the property, Barker told police he was going to someone's house.

Police say Barker had been convicted in Florida for trespassing, loitering and prowling.

Barker is a registered sex offender in Indiana and Kentucky.
Barker is charged with felony voyeurism.

"On average most sex offenders are never caught again for a new sex offense, after five years, between 10 and 15 percent of sex offenders are detected, often convicted, of committing a new sex offense. If you follow them for ten years the rates go up somewhat, if you follow them as long as we’ve been able to follow them, which is about 20 years, the rates go up to somewhere between 30 to 40 percent of the total sample will eventually be caught for a new sex offense."
Dr. R. Karl Hansen
